The modern access-to-medicines movement grew largely out of the civil-society reaction to the HIV/AIDS pandemic three decades ago. While the movement was successful with regard to HIV/AIDS medications, the increasingly urgent challenge to address access to medicines for noncommunicable diseases has lagged behind-and, in some cases, has been forgotten. In this article we first ask what causes the access gap with respect to lifesaving essential noncommunicable disease medicines and then what can be done to close the gap. Using the example of the push for access to antiretrovirals for HIV/AIDS patients for comparison, we highlight the problems of inadequate global financing and procurement for noncommunicable disease medications, intellectual property barriers and concerns raised by the pharmaceutical industry, and challenges to building stronger civil-society organizations and a patient and humanitarian response from the bottom up to demand treatment. We provide targeted policy recommendations, specific to the public sector, the private sector, and civil society, with the goal of improving access to noncommunicable disease medications globally.

BACKGROUND
Time and resource efficient mental disorder screening mechanisms are not available to identify the growing number of refugees and other forcibly displaced persons in priority need for mental health care. The aim of this study was to identify efficient screening instruments and mechanisms for the detection of moderate and severe mental disorders in a refugee setting.
METHODS
Lay interviewers applied a screening algorithm to detect individuals with severe distress or mental disorders in randomly selected households in a Palestinian refugee camp in Beirut, Lebanon. The method included household informant and individual level interviews using a Vignettes of Local Terms and Concepts for mental disorders (VOLTAC), individual and household informant portions of the field-test version of the WHO-UNHCR Assessment Schedule of Serious Symptoms in Humanitarian Settings (WASSS) and the WHO Self Reporting Questionnaire (SRQ-20). A subset of participants were then reappraised utilizing the Mini International Neuropsychiatric Interview (MINI), WHO Disability Assessment Schedule II, and the Global Assessment of Functioning. The study constitutes a secondary analysis of interview data from 283 randomly selected households (n = 748 adult residents) who participated in a mental health disorders prevalence study in 2010.
RESULTS
The 5-item household informant portion of WASSS was the most efficient instrument among those tested. It detected adults with severe mental disorders with 95% sensitivity and 71% specificity (Area Under Curve (AUC) = 0.85) and adults with moderate or severe mental disorder with 85.1% sensitivity and 74.8% specificity (AUC = 0.82). The complete screening algorithm demonstrated 100% sensitivity and 58% specificity.
CONCLUSIONS
Our results suggest that a two phase, screen-confirm approach is likely a useful strategy to detect incapacitating mental disorders in humanitarian contexts where mental health specialists are scarce, and that in the context of a multi-step screen confirm mechanism, the household informant portion of field-test version of the WASSS may be an efficient screening tool to identify adults in greatest need for mental health care in humanitarian settings.
